Artwork preview

James III, Prince of Wales

Gerard Edelinck after François de Troy

National Gallery of Art

The image depicts a person in a bust-length portrait inside an oval frame. The person is positioned in a three-quarters view turned slightly to their right. They have prominent facial features, long curly hair, and are wearing 17th or 18th-century clothing with a high lace collar and a draped sash. The frame is elaborate with two circular medallions on each side. The background is plain textured, with an additional small oval frame at the bottom center showing the sea with rays of light. The image is monochromatic, resembling an engraved print.
